本文目錄導(dǎo)讀:
CSS在驗證碼設(shè)計中的應(yīng)用與技巧
隨著互聯(lián)網(wǎng)的普及,驗證碼已成為網(wǎng)站注冊、登錄等場景中的常見元素,驗證碼的設(shè)計不僅要求功能性強,還需要具備良好的用戶體驗,在這個過程中,CSS起到了***關(guān)重要的作用,本文將介紹如何利用CSS優(yōu)化驗證碼的設(shè)計,提升用戶體驗。
驗證碼的基本設(shè)計
驗證碼通常用于驗證用戶是否為真實的人,而非機器自動操作,設(shè)計驗證碼時,需要考慮到其易讀性、美觀性和安全性,驗證碼通常與圖片、文字和數(shù)字結(jié)合,通過CSS的樣式設(shè)計,可以使其更加美觀和用戶友好。
CSS在驗證碼設(shè)計中的應(yīng)用
1、字體和顏色設(shè)計:通過CSS設(shè)置驗證碼的字體、大小和顏色,確保用戶能夠清晰地看到驗證碼。
2、背景設(shè)計:利用CSS為驗證碼設(shè)置合適的背景顏色和圖案,提高驗證碼的可讀性和視覺效果。
3、邊框和陰影效果:通過CSS添加邊框和陰影效果,增強驗證碼的立體感和美觀度。
4、響應(yīng)式設(shè)計:利用CSS的媒體查詢功能,確保驗證碼在不同設(shè)備和屏幕尺寸上都能良好地顯示。
優(yōu)化驗證碼用戶體驗
1、對比度:確保驗證碼文字與背景之間的對比度足夠高,方便用戶識別。
2、清晰度:避免使用過于復(fù)雜的圖案和字體,確保驗證碼的清晰度。
3、大小適中:設(shè)置合適的驗證碼大小,避免過大或過小影響用戶體驗。
4、加載速度:優(yōu)化CSS代碼,提高驗證碼的加載速度,減少用戶的等待時間。
CSS在驗證碼設(shè)計中扮演著重要的角色,通過合理利用CSS的樣式和功能,可以設(shè)計出既美觀又實用的驗證碼,提升用戶體驗,在設(shè)計過程中,需要注意驗證碼的易讀性、美觀性和安全性,同時考慮到不同設(shè)備和屏幕尺寸的兼容性。